The Castel de Saint-Blaise from Sainte-Claire

A very beautiful walk in a wooded area, where you can discover a beautiful chapel with a glazed roof, the remains of an old mill, whose large wheel, once driven by water, can still be seen, and finally the Castel de Saint-Blaise, perched on its peak, offering a view of imposing and magnificent ruins.

Description of the walk

Coming from Nice, cross the hamlet of Sainte-Claire and turn left onto Place Antoine Icart, where you will find a large car park in front of the old school.

(S/E) From the old school, go to the nearby M19 and turn right. Walk about a hundred metres along the pavement. At the first left-hand bend in the road, turn right, cross the bridge and follow the road to marker 286.

(1) Turn right onto this beautiful wooded path until you reach a crossroads (marker 285 on the IGN map).

(2) Marker 285 is missing. Continue straight ahead, then immediately left, into this wooded area of pine and oak trees. At the end of this path, continue straight ahead on the road to marker 287.

(3) Turn left towards Saint-Blaise. Walk for about 80 metres. The yellow-marked trail lined with stone walls starts on the left. When you reach the tarmac road, which is not very busy but potentially dangerous, follow it for about 400 metres until you reach a sharp right-hand bend.

(4) Turn left at this bend. Take this centuries-old paved slanting street downhill (marked in pale yellow but clearly visible). Note the glazed roof of the Chapel of Saint-Antoine. Pass in front of the chapel, turn left and descend into the valley among the olive groves.

(5) Wet valley, remains of the stone mill. Continue along the ascending path. Walk alongside the water treatment plant to reach the urban area. Turn left and walk up Avenue du small pass. At the T-junction by the nursery school, turn right and, 20 metres further on, on the left, a staircase invites you to cross the village of Saint-Blaise through the centre to reach the church.

(6) Leave the church on your left and turn right to reach the junction with Route de Levens. Take the wide staircase opposite, which leads to Route de Castagniers. Cross the road (take care) and take Chemin de l'Amandier opposite. At the end of the road, leave the tarmac and take the path on the right. There is a very well-made local signpost for "Castel". Follow it to reach the crossroads of paths at marker 826.

(7) Turn right at a 90° angle towards Castel, through a beautiful oak forest. Keep heading south-southeast until you reach the crossroads and marker 825.

(8) Turn right towards Castel and continue to the ruins. After visiting the site, retrace your steps to the crossroads.

(8) Continue straight ahead for about 100 metres. At the next crossroads, turn left onto the path leading downhill. At marker 824, turn right towards L'Amandier. The path joins a track suitable for vehicles.

(9) Turn right for 40 metres, then leave the road for the path that climbs to the left, through a forest and then a beautiful olive grove, and runs alongside an old house. Continue straight ahead, then veer right to join a wide track. There, turn completely left. At the next crossroads, keep right and join marker 820. Take the unmarked path northwards, or on the left towards Sainte-Claire via theGR®5; both paths go in the same direction. Reach marker 821.

(10) Continue towards Sainte-Claire to the north-west. When you reach the road, turn right. Walk carefully along the road to Sainte-Claire. Find marker 286.

(1) Continue straight ahead, following the same route you took on the way there, which will take you back to the car park (S/E).

Notes

Wear sturdy footwear; walking poles are a plus.
Water source at Saint-Antoine Chapel.

A beautiful autumn hike on Sunday, 5 October, with magnificent weather. The trails and paths covered by pine and oak trees are very enjoyable. The views of the hilltop villages are superb under the azure blue sky. Along the path between the trees, you can see the magnificent glazed-tiled bell tower of the Saint Antoine de Siga chapel and the ruins of the Sainte Blaise castle overlooking the village and the Almond Tree Valley, offering a magnificent panorama. The only slight downside to this route is the signs, of which only the bases remain, the directional signs having been removed, and the "pale" yellow markings, which are not always legible, particularly near the castle ruins. At marker 820, it is advisable to take the unmarked path or the GR5 we took the unmarked path, but on reflection this descent is very dangerous, with a steep gradient, stones under the leaves that have already fallen to the ground, and a risk of slipping and falling. Another solution at marker 820 is to follow the "Calamel" track and then find marker 821, which is longer but safer.
